Delve, Ken RAF Marham : The Operational History of Britain's Leading Front-Line Base Yeovil, Somerset Patrick Stephens Ltd 1995 1852605065 / 9781852605063 First Edition Hard Cover As New As New The full history of RAF Marham, which played a key operational role in both the First and Second World Wars. Since then, it has hosted a fascinating variety of front-line bomber and reconnaissance aircraft, including the Boeing B-29 Washington, the Canberra, and the Valiant and Victor V-bombers, through to today's tornado. The book features Marham's Home Defence role in the First World War, repelling raiding Zeppelins and Gothas; describes its importance as a bomber base during the Second World War, its Wellingtons and Mosquitoes flying into mainland Europe; and details bomber and reconnaissance operations, with first-hand accounts from both aircrew and groundcrew.
